A subordination agreement must be signed and acknowledged by a notary and recorded in the official records of the county to be enforceable.
Who Benefits From a Subordination Agreement? In real estate, the new lender is the one that would benefit from a subordination agreement, since it would move them up in priority ahead of the other mortgages.
The three main types of subordination are: contractual subordinationLending to the same debtor entity. structural subordinationseniors lending to Opcos, juniors lending to Holdcos. equitable subordinationshareholder loans re-characterised as equity; common in the US and parts of Europe, but not recognised in the UK.
Example of a Subordination Agreement A standard subordination agreement covers property owners that take a second mortgage against a property. One loan becomes the subordinated debt, and the other becomes (or remains) the senior debt. Senior debt has higher claim priority than junior debt.
Typically, the new lender will prepare the subordination agreement, working with the subordinating lienholder. In some cases, both parties will sign the agreement but in others, only the subordinating lender will need to sign.

A subordination agreement is used, when there is secondary financing that is not being paid off (usually a HELOC), and the secondary lender is confirming and agreeing to remain in second position, the owners also sign it.
Unless your lease has an SNDA, your lease will be canceled if the property is foreclosed upon. This leaves tenants in a dangerous and time-sensitive position where they have to find a new property in rental time, often without the security deposit paid to the original landlord.
